Gamma radiation track showing DeLongchamps at SW and Red Bluff to NE

A pleasant morning today at the DeLongchamps and Red Bluff uranium mines near Pyramid Lake in Nevada with Taylor Wilson. Both were small producers in the 1950s and '60s and offer nice specimens of autunite and radiation-darkened quartz phenocrysts. ☢️fun

Aidan McMillan, 12, of Dallas operates his DD Farnsworth Fusor in December 2025.

A calibrated "Bonner ball" neutron survey meter indicates about 5 mrem/h from the fusion neutrons. With a little math, we can determine that the fusion reactions are producing about 150,000 neutrons per second.

Another December highlight: 12-year-old Aidan McMillan's hobby Farnsworth fusor in Dallas, producing around 150000 neutrons / second from deuterium fusion, built over three years of effort. He has great mentorship, especially regarding safety, which is obviously important for kids. #HobbyNuke

Gamma spectrum from linac vault. In-116m and Ge-75m are formed by photoneutron capture in the detector itself. Mn-56, W-187, Nd-141m, Re-184, and Cu isotopes are formed by photonuclear and neutron captures in the structures of the treatment head. All of this is on top of a very strong Al-28 signal from neutron-capture activation of the HPGe cryostat.

☢️fun gamma ray spectrum of the day: photonuclear activation from a 15-MV cancer therapy accelerator. As part of our summer camp, we ran 5000 MU (5 kGy in water, basically) with an HPGe detector in the vault. Some of the observed nuclides are formed in the detector itself, some in the linac head.

F-18 is widely used in medical PET imaging. I ran a gamma spec on a discarded F-18 vial (F-18 all decayed away, no activity measurable on a Geiger counter), and the traces of radioactive Re, Co, Cr, and Tc point to a variety of proton reactions on W, Fe, and Mo in the cyclotron target! ☢️fun
